Boat Steering System Frozen:

Many years of fresh water boating. Boat was in salt water at the end of last season. I pull it out of storage and the steering is frozen. HELP!

Hurray.... I read on.... The last winter my mechanic had lubed the helm control.......... It is not hydrolic.... just with pressure I had grease and oil dripping..... I hit the steering rod...(I hope that is the right name) lubed it with 10W30 and used a block of wood at the end and taped it with a hammer while someone assisted by turning the wheel at the helm.... YAY! it is free and working like new.... 10W30 is now permenantely on the boat where ever it travels. Your posts and other threads helped me alot and it is greatly appreciated.
